About This Item

New York: Doubleday & McClure, 1898. 1898 1st thus . Hardcover. Very Good+. Gilt top edge. Small wormholes fore-edge margins, front hinge almoststarting, not cracked. No names, clean text. Attractive! engraved portr. frontis. very good+, no dj, gold & dark green-stamped slate green cloth 169 pgs
